Output 21af0bf1ae8a8ab269cc373c80c7d373e59236705f145b8fc0cc367e3a4f292d:10

value
10000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 66c8c4677c8cf0e8a5927dbdfc60ac3b49a27846 OP_EQUAL
address
3B4VMfFfVJd3LxrSEPyjXvzn9aLCypK6RH
transaction
21af0bf1ae8a8ab269cc373c80c7d373e59236705f145b8fc0cc367e3a4f292d
spent
true